What Are Hybrid Extraction Systems?
Hybrid extraction systems combine the benefits of multiple extraction techniques into one streamlined, automatic process. Typically, these systems integrate methods such as supercritical CO2 extraction with other solvent or post-processing technologies, allowing operators to achieve superior results with less hassle.

Practical Tips for Maximizing Extraction Yields with Hybrid Systems
- Start with high-quality botanical raw material: The best extracts come from premium hemp or cannabis flower with rich phytochemical profiles.
- Optimize machine settings: Fine-tune temperature and pressure parameters to match your specific botanical strain for peak compound recovery.
- Maintain equipment regularly: Keep your PURE5™ system clean and calibrated to avoid downtime and extraction inconsistencies.
- Leverage post-processing options: Utilize integrated post-processing tools like winterization and dewaxing to refine extract purity and clarity.
- Implement thorough quality testing: Regularly test extract profiles to ensure consistent full-spectrum potency and absence of contaminants.
